1. Understanding Psychometric Tests: Definitions and Types
Imagine walking into a company where every employee seems to be perfectly aligned with their role. It's not just luck but the result of careful planning and the use of psychometric tests. Did you know that research suggests effective psychometric assessments can decrease employee turnover by as much as 30%? These tests are tools designed to measure various aspects of a candidate's personality, cognitive abilities, and suitability for specific roles. By understanding an individual's traits and thinking styles, employers can make more informed hiring decisions, ultimately leading to a happier and more cohesive workplace culture.
Now, let's dive into the different types of psychometric tests available. From personality assessments like the Myers-Briggs Type Indicator to cognitive tests that measure problem-solving and analytical skills, there’s a plethora of options to choose from. 4. Assessing Behavioral Traits: Key Indicators for Long-Term Success
Have you ever wondered why some employees seem to thrive in their roles while others struggle, even when they have similar qualifications? An intriguing statistic shows that nearly 50% of employees leave their jobs within the first 18 months, often due to a poor fit with the company culture or their specific role. This is where assessing behavioral traits becomes crucial. Key indicators like adaptability, communication style, and emotional intelligence not only help in understanding how an employee might integrate into a team but also signal their potential for long-term success. By identifying these traits early on, employers can create a more harmonious workplace, ultimately reducing turnover and fostering a more engaged and productive team.

Final Conclusions
In conclusion, psychometric tests play a pivotal role in reducing employee turnover by providing employers with invaluable insights into candidates' personalities, motivations, and work styles. By implementing these assessments during the hiring process, organizations can enhance their ability to match individuals with roles that align with their innate strengths and values. This not only leads to more informed hiring decisions but also fosters a more engaged and satisfied workforce. As a result, employers can expect not only lower turnover rates but also improved job performance and organizational culture.
Moreover, the strategic use of psychometric testing can significantly contribute to long-term employee retention strategies. By understanding the psychological profiles of their employees, employers can tailor development programs and career advancement opportunities that resonate with individual aspirations. This proactive approach to workforce management not only mitigates the costs associated with high turnover but also cultivates a supportive work environment that encourages loyalty and commitment. Ultimately, integrating psychometric tests into the recruitment and management processes positions organizations to thrive in an increasingly competitive landscape by nurturing a dedicated and talented workforce.
